About Lalgarh

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Lalgarh village is 217214. Lalgarh village is located in Chanpatia subdivision of Pashchim Champaran district in Bihar,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Chanpatia (tehsildar office) and 5km away from district headquarter Bettiah. As per 2009 stats, Lalgarh village is also a gram panchayat.

The total geographical area of village is 637.3 hectares. Lalgarh has a total population of 9,142 peoples, out of which male population is 4,782 while female population is 4,360. Literacy rate of lalgarh village is 48.73% out of which 57.21% males and 39.43% females are literate. There are about 1,666 houses in lalgarh village. Pincode of lalgarh village locality is 845438.

Chanpatia is nearest town to lalgarh for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.
